2019 Regular Session ENROLLED SENATE CONCURRENT RESOL UTION NO. 28 BY SENATOR ERDEY AND REPRESENTATI VE POPE A CONCURRENT RESOL UTION To designate May 28, 2019, as "Certified Louisiana Day". WHEREAS, the Certified Louisiana, Certified Cajun, Certified Creole, and Certified Farm to Table logo program was established by the Louisiana Department of Agriculture and Forestry to promote Louisiana made, grown, manufactured, or processed products aimed at enhancing and promoting Louisiana's agricultural industry; and WHEREAS, the program serves to brand and promote Louisiana and its agricultural commodities and puts Louisiana companies at an advantage when consumers see a Certified Louisiana product on the shelves; and WHEREAS, the Certified Louisiana logo program requires that products be made, grown, manufactured, processed, produced, or substantially transformed in the state of Louisiana to be eligible to use the Certified Louisiana logo; and WHEREAS, the Certified Cajun logo program requires products to be representative of the culture that is generally of Acadian descent and at least fifty percent of the product must be made, grown, produced, manufactured, processed, or packed in Louisiana to be eligible to use the Certified Cajun logo; and WHEREAS, the Certified Creole logo program requires that at least fifty percent of the product be made, grown, produced, manufactured, processed, or packed in Louisiana and shall be of Creole heritage to be eligible to use the Certified Creole logo; and WHEREAS, Certified Farm to Table logo program requires that the product be grown, caught, or raised in the state of Louisiana to be eligible to use the Certified Farm to Table logo; and WHEREAS, the Certified Craft Beverage logo program applies to beer, wine, spirits, and craft beverages and requires that the craft beverage product be crafted, bottled, brewed, vinified, or distilled in the state of Louisiana to be eligible to use the Certified Craft Beverage logo; and Page 1 of 2 SCR NO. 28 ENROLLED WHEREAS, the program also brings a sense of awareness to buyers that the food on their table was sourced from local growers, and it aids in marketing products to consumers for farmers, processors, producers, and suppliers; and WHEREAS, consumers purchase certified Louisiana products because they are from the unique culture of Louisiana, the dollars remain in Louisiana, they are assisting a Louisiana family in earning a living, and they are supporting local growers and businesses; and WHEREAS, with the recognition of the Certified Louisiana logos, buyers support local homegrown companies and stimulate the economy. TH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ED that the Legislature of Louisiana does hereby designate May 28, 2019, as "Certified Louisiana Day".
